I was reading through some old survey notes, from 1906, of one of my mining claims near Silverton Colorado.
The survey states the following:
A drift 5 x 7.5ft. in size, the entrance
to which bears S. 66°10’ E 190 ft. from
Cor. No. 1 and runs S 49° 10’ E 45 ft:
thence S. 22° 37†E 60 ft to the breast.
Is any one familar with what this referes to?? I would assume the end of the drift?
